WebStep 3: Equation of motion of an object with uniform velocity For uniform velocity, f i n a l v e l o c i t y - i n i t i a l v e l o c i t y = 0. And acceleration is zero. Now, the three equations of motion are (From equations (1), (2), (3) ) S = u t v 2 - u 2 = 0 v = u. So, the equations of motion are S = u t, v 2 - u 2 = 0 and v = u. WebJan 9, 2016 · The first equation of motion is given as: v = u + at Where, v = final velocity u = initial velocity a = acceleration t = time taken What is the … WebDerive the third equation of motion graphically. Solution Consider the velocity-time graph of a body moving with uniform acceleration 'a'. Distance travelled in time t, s= (OA+BC)×OC 2 = (u+v)×t 2 From the first equation of motion, t = (v−u) a Substituting we get, s = (v+u)×(v−u) 2a ⇒2as= v2−u2 Suggest Corrections 110 Similar questions
